Formal Inquiry Dialogue 1 What price per set do you suggest of Article No.
1278 with Lisbon as the destination port?
In what currency would you like us to give the price?
Better in dollars.
Would you please give us an approximate idea of the quantity you require?
The size of our order depends greatly on piece.
I think it's better for you to quote us your price first.
Let me see.
It's $600 per CIF Lisbon.
Isn't it possible to give us a discount?
If your order is a large one, that's probable.
What do you mean by a large one?
I mean that we'll consider giving some discount only when the order exceeds a total amount of 10000 or over.
How much is the maximum or minimum discount?
Okay, I see.
I will try to buy in a bulk.
Dialogue 2
Here is my inquiry list.
I would like to have your lowest quotation.
Thank you for your inquiry.
Here are our CIF price lists.
Are they the lowest prices?
Of course.
They're only for old friends like you.
All the prices in the lists are the lowest prices.
But could you quote us FOB prices?
Okay.
We'll have FOB prices worked out by this evening and let you have them tomorrow morning.
By the way, can you quote in Australian dollars, since the exchange rate for US dollars has been strong recently?
I can do that for you as well.
Thank you very much.
